[QUOTE="Queen, post: 90129, member: 27"] Twenty Essex just shuffled its top seat, and David Lewis KC is stepping up as co-head with Philip Edey KC. Lewis takes over from Charles Kimmins KC, who wrapped a four-year run, and the new guy brings heavy-hitting chops in shipping, energy, commodities, civil fraud, and cross-border arbitration across multiple jurisdictions. He's got bar registrations spanning the BVI, Singapore's commercial court, and Dubai's finance courts, which is a pretty absurd geographic spread for one barrister. Edey's been holding down the co-head gig since 2022 with a practice leaning into banking, insurance, and gnarly conflict-of-laws questions. Under Kimmins, the set added 10 fresh silks and beefed up the Singapore office and arbitrator roster with names like former ICJ president Joan Donoghue and Audley Sheppard, who walked away from nearly four decades at Clifford Chance to go full-time arbitrator. The chambers also bagged two UK Supreme Court wins on vessel sale disputes and sovereign immunity questions. [/QUOTE]
